Output 62dcab358217bbc58423020e6fe11ffde78831393ca359a5c4289de4cdf97423:0

value
6289266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37aefe81c262ff79bef2ce6fd1d433e19e780306 OP_EQUAL
address
36mSiuHjCgq3ZLEBxULdcm2nzMYBtpLzxc
transaction
62dcab358217bbc58423020e6fe11ffde78831393ca359a5c4289de4cdf97423
spent
true